Brett Porter closed MNG-4323.
-----------------------------

      Assignee: Brett Porter
    Resolution: Won't Fix

profiles.xml as a separate file has been deprecated. You should work to 
incorporate the profiles in your POM and select them based on configuration 
options (-P can also be used).

> It looks like maven is hardcoded to support only the profiles under 
> profiles.xml. Suppose if I have profiles_<env>.xml, its just ignores.
> I agree we can always activates different profiles based on the -D 
> parameters. But in my situation I could not do it that way. 
> In my environment, bamboo is running in a separate server for nightly build 
> for all the different projects. This server is using maven 2.1.0 version. 
> production, Accepatance  and development for this project runs on maven 
> 2.0.9. Maven 2.1.0 not supporting the maven 2.0.9 schema for profiles.xml. So 
> my build breaks in the nightly build. So now i moved the content of 
> profiles.xml into parent pom and passing -D parameter to activiate the 
> profile respectively.
> I believe If we have flexibility in choosing the profiles.xml filename using 
> parameters as we have for pom files using -f parameter.
> This is not the major issue and not very common in every environment. But 
> haveint it, is good for scenarios like the one mentioned above.
